Excel如何自动排序成绩:全面攻略与实践指南

e	xcel如何自动排序成绩

在教育领域,成绩管理是学校和培训机构的核心任务之一。Excel作为一款功能强大的电子表格软件,因其操作简便、灵活性强,已成为成绩管理的首选工具。近年来,随着教育信息化的推进,Excel在成绩自动排序、数据筛选、统计分析等方面的应用愈发广泛。坤辉学知网edu.eoifi.cn作为专注Excel如何自动排序成绩的专家,凭借多年经验与行业积累,为教育工作者提供了实用、高效的解决方案。本文将从基础操作到高级技巧,系统阐述Excel如何实现成绩自动排序,并结合实际案例,帮助用户高效、准确地处理成绩数据。


一、Excel成绩排序的基本原理

Excel成绩排序是通过公式、函数和排序功能实现的。成绩数据通常以表格形式存储,包含学号、姓名、成绩等字段。排序功能可按成绩从高到低或从低到高排列数据,以便于查看排名、分析成绩分布等。

在Excel中,使用“排序”功能可以快速实现成绩排序。用户只需选中成绩列,点击“数据”选项卡中的“排序”按钮,选择排序方式(升序或降序),即可完成成绩排序。
除了这些以外呢,还可通过自定义排序条件,例如按学号、姓名等字段排序。


二、Excel成绩排序的高级技巧


1.使用公式实现自定义排序

在某些情况下,用户可能需要根据特定条件进行排序,例如按学生成绩排名、按分数段分组排序等。此时,可以使用Excel的函数来实现自定义排序。

例如,使用 INDEXRANK 函数结合,可以实现按成绩排名排序。公式如下:

INDEX(成绩列, RANK(成绩列, 1, 总人数))

该公式可以返回每个成绩对应的位置,从而帮助用户快速生成排名表。


2.使用VBA实现自动化排序

对于需要频繁进行成绩排序的用户,使用VBA(Visual Basic for Applications)可以显著提高效率。通过编写简单的VBA代码,可以实现成绩的自动排序、筛选和统计。

例如,以下VBA代码可以实现按成绩从高到低排序:

Sub AutoSortScores() Dim ws As Worksheet Set ws = ThisWorkbook.Sheets("成绩表") ws.Sort.SortFields.Clear ws.Sort.SortFields.Add Key1:=ws.Range("B2:B100"), Value1:=xlSortOnValue, Order1:=xlDescending ws.Sort.Mode = xlSortNew ws.Sort.Apply End Sub

该代码将成绩表中的成绩列按降序排序,适用于需要频繁操作的场景。


三、成绩排序的常见应用场景


1.排名统计

成绩排序常用于排名统计,例如班级排名、学科排名等。用户可以通过排序功能,快速生成排名表,并导出为Excel文件或Word文档。


2.成绩分析

在成绩分析中,排序功能可以帮助用户识别优秀学生、低分学生,进而制定教学改进措施。
例如,通过排序可以快速找到班级中前10%的高分学生。


3.成绩对比

对于多班级成绩对比,排序功能可以按班级或学号分组,实现成绩的横向对比。
例如,按学号排序后,可以直观地看到不同学生之间的成绩差异。


四、成绩排序的注意事项


1.数据格式一致性

确保成绩数据格式一致,避免因格式不同导致排序异常。
例如,成绩应统一为数字格式,而非文本格式。


2.避免重复排序

频繁进行排序操作时,应避免重复排序同一数据,以提高效率。可以使用“排序”功能中的“选择数据”选项,避免重复排序。


3.数据范围的正确设置

在进行排序时,需确保数据范围正确,避免排序范围不完整或超出需求。


五、案例演示:成绩自动排序实战

以下是一个实际案例,演示如何在Excel中实现成绩自动排序。

案例1:按成绩降序排序

假设成绩数据在“成绩表”工作表中,数据范围为A1:A100,包含学号、姓名和成绩三列。步骤如下:


1.选中成绩列(B列)


2.点击“数据”选项卡中的“排序”按钮


3.选择“降序”排序


4.点击“确定”

排序后,成绩从高到低排列,便于查看优秀学生。

案例2:按学号和成绩双重排序

若需按学号和成绩双重排序,步骤如下:


1.选中成绩列(B列)


2.点击“数据”选项卡中的“排序”按钮


3.添加排序字段:学号(A列)


4.添加排序字段:成绩(B列),排序方式为降序


5.点击“确定”

排序后,数据先按学号排序,再按成绩降序排列。


六、归结起来说

e	xcel如何自动排序成绩

Excel成绩自动排序是教育信息化的重要组成部分,其应用广泛、操作简便,能够显著提高成绩管理的效率和准确性。坤辉学知网edu.eoifi.cn作为Excel成绩自动排序领域的专家,始终致力于提供实用、高效的解决方案,帮助教育工作者更好地管理成绩数据。通过掌握Excel的排序功能和相关技巧,用户可以快速实现成绩的自动排序,提升工作效率,为教学管理提供有力支持。